This project will cover the activities to implement the recommendations 3, 4 and 5 relating to Governance from the Governance, Management and Communications Review (GMCR) undertaken by the Leadership Foundation for Higher Education on behalf of PPLS.

 

Recommendation 3 : use of ad-hoc working groups

The use of temporary ad-hoc Working Groups should be increased at School level and in future should:

  1. Be used more as a way of drawing in different staff from across the School at different grades who have a particular contribution to make, but who are not necessarily members of other committees to improve engagement in the governance and decision-making process.
  2. Have a clearer and specific role in consulting with staff within the subjects at staff meetings or other fora.    

Recommendation 4: Scheme of delegation

PPLS should set up a small working group to consult on and devise a scheme of delegation specifying the structure and inter-relationships between committees and management groups at PPLS and subject levels, to help improve understanding of responsibilities and accountabilities and where authority for decision making lies. It should also include:

  1. What minor things can be delegated to Chair or Executive action to speed up decision making and to free up time within committee meetings to be focussed on more strategic decision making
  2. A simple decision-making map specifying responsibilities and showing how School and subject committees (formal and informal) interact and their roles, and clear terms of reference for the different committees / groups so that chairs and participants know what the remit of the group is and what status its decisions will have
  3. Responsibilities of key management roles and committee members setting out what each is responsible and accountable for, and ensure that their key role in consulting with and informing their constituent groups across the organisation takes place

 

Recommendation 5: Responsibilities of committee members

PPLS should encourage a more active and interpersonal set of communication channels for those with key roles at school level (e.g. on SMC). Directors should find ways to engage regularly with their colleagues at subject level with equivalent responsibilities, inter alia, to gather information about front-line challenges and pressures that might be alleviated by better School/College level policy. New mechanisms and / or guidance will be required to support this.
